Buying a Used Car: What to Look For

When obtaining a used car, it's essential to carefully inspect its condition. Begin with the outside; observe for blemishes, rust, and varied paint, which might reveal previous fixing. Then, go to the cabin, paying attention to get more info the seats, dashboard, and typical neatness. Don’t omit to try all the features, like the climate control, defroster, and stereo. Lastly, always have a technician to do a pre-purchase assessment to detect any potential faults before you sign to the deal.

The Best Time to Sell Your Car for Top Dollar

Timing is critical when it comes to increasing your vehicle's worth. Generally, the optimal period to put your car for disposal is during the early summer and fall months. Desire for used cars tends to rise as people replace their vehicles after the winter or plan for holiday trips. However , avoid unloading your vehicle right immediately prior to a major event, like the Labor Day – dealers often have plenty of inventory already.

Car Selling Forms: Avoiding Typical Mistakes

Selling a vehicle can be complicated , and navigating the documentation is often a major source of anxiety . Many vendors inadvertently make costly errors that can delay the transaction or even lead to judicial problems . Be sure to meticulously check all documents, including the title , invoice , and any local sales forms. Confirm the purchaser’s information and ensure each fields are accurately completed. In conclusion, consider getting a professional assessment of the paperwork to lower the chance of future hassles.

Securing Your Vehicle Purchase: Choices and Tips

Acquiring a new automobile often involves securing the purchase . You have several routes to consider when paying for your transportation . A common approach is through vehicle loans , offered by banks . These generally require a initial payment and include monthly installments .
